
MK-6810V Polymethacrylate (PMA) Viscosity Index Inhibitor for Gear Oil
According to SAE J306, the 100℃ kinematic viscosity of gear oil should remain within the viscosity range after a 20-hour KRL shear test, for example, the 100℃ kinematic viscosity of grade 90 oil should be above 13.5 mm²/s after shear. At the same time, outstanding low-temperature fluidity is also needed to meet the low-temperature Brookfield viscosity requirements.

Polymethacrylate Viscosity Index Inhibitor Suggested Use
Add 5.0%~35.0%wt to the specified base oils. Given the different types of base oils, thickening, viscosity index and pour point tests of the blended oil are required to determine the exact amount ofMK-6810V,MK-6820V functional polymer needed.
Polymethacrylate Viscosity Index Improvers Packaging
Can be packaged in 200 L steel drums with a net weight of 175 kg or IBC tanks with a net weight of 900 kg.
